Trick Welding Assessment Methods



Although welding inspection is crucial to ensuring the quality and safety and security of welded frameworks, it is the certain approaches utilized that figure out the efficiency of the examination process. Secret welding examination techniques can be generally classified right into non-destructive screening (NDT) and harmful testing.


Radiographic and ultrasonic screening are extra sophisticated strategies that permit assessors to assess the inner integrity of the weld. Ultrasonic screening utilizes high-frequency acoustic waves to discover stoppages, while radiographic testing uses X-rays or gamma rays to generate an image of the weld's interior. Magnetic fragment testing and liquid penetrant screening are surface area assessment techniques made use of to situate surface area and near-surface flaws. In comparison, damaging testing techniques involve physically reducing the weld or damaging to examine its mechanical residential or commercial properties. These comprehensive assessment techniques ensure that welds meet industry criteria and security requirements, thereby making certain structural honesty and performance.

Devices Utilized in Welding Inspection



Welding examiners count on a selection of specialized devices to perform their obligations effectively, guaranteeing each weld meets the needed criteria. Among these devices, check my reference aesthetic evaluation help like magnifying glasses and mirrors are essential, allowing inspectors to closely examine welds for surface flaws such as fractures, porosity, and undercut. Calipers and fillet weld assesses are important for measuring weld dimensions to validate conformity with style specifications.


Advanced tools expand beyond aesthetic help, consisting of non-destructive testing (NDT) tools. Ultrasonic screening devices are crucial in detecting subsurface problems, using acoustic waves to reveal inner discontinuities without endangering the weld's integrity. Likewise, radiographic screening uses X-rays or gamma rays to catch photos of a weld's inside, highlighting potential flaws.


Magnetic bit screening is another important tool, especially for spotting surface area and near-surface suspensions in ferromagnetic materials. By using magnetic areas and ferrous fragments, assessors can identify flaws that could or else be undetectable.


Dye penetrant inspection is often used for non-ferrous products, supplying a contrast-enhanced aesthetic look for surface-breaking flaws. Welding Inspection Madison. Together, these tools allow welding inspectors to comprehensively examine weld high quality, making certain safety and reliability in different applications throughout industries
